Re: fonts prob in 9
Get the freeware control panel POPCHAR. It puts an icon at the very top on the right side. It will handle display all of the characters for the currently selected font. If the desired character is not seen, choose another font.

Re: fonts prob in 9
Actually, I meant to type: The Display in the top right will allow you to CLICK on the character (or characters) and it will go into the text. Works like a charm
As far as the typing problem goes, it could be a bad option key, command or control key on the keyboard.
Anyway, try POPCHAR.
In OS 10, there is a similar feature (sort of) built-in called character palette.
